Key Responsibilities

Utilize Excel and Salesforce to monitor and update data in a timely and efficient manner, ensuring all fields and records are complete and meet required standards. Identify gaps, inconsistencies, or missing data within the system and ensure timely follow-up for correction, collaborating with relevant teams as needed. Conduct regular data validation checks to identify inaccuracies or discrepancies in lead information, preparing reports detailing missing or incomplete data and communicating these findings to the sales team. Collaborate closely with the Sales Team to address missing data and ensure that leads are properly qualified, providing necessary updates and follow-up to ensure data is being corrected or qualified based on the information provided. Proactively suggest improvements to current data handling practices to enhance the overall quality and efficiency of data management, working within guidelines and tools to streamline data quality processes and reduce operational costs. Follow established guidelines and workflows to ensure consistency in data entry and reporting, documenting and reporting any challenges or deviations from standard processes to leadership for further action.
